Sticking to works Lindsey participated in since those are may favs...

Fleetwood Mac: "World Turning" Would have unknowingly been such a good introduction to all the soap opera stuff to come with the new line-up.

Rumours: "The Chain" The one true band song. Also ties together the theme of disintegration that haunts so much of this album.

Tusk: "Tusk" Aside from being the title track, it also hints at the difference in sound, compared to the previous albums, the listener was about to hear while still sounding somewhat FMish (the harmony vox)

Mirage: "Can't Go Back" Since this album was an effort by elements in the band to go back to the Rumours sound, this song would be a good opener

Tango: Perfect the way it it. A cymbol fades in and then the hypnotic riff, ending with an orgasmic finale that segues (?) well into the mid-tempo afterglow of Seven Wonders

Say You Will: Fine the way it is.

1. White Album: "Say You Love Me" - simply the most perfect (no pun intended) pop song that starts the album off rocking.

2. Rumours: I like "Second Hand News" as the opener, but somehow I think "Go Your Own Way" would be an interesting way to open things- it just kind of starts out of nowhere and sets the room ablaze until Stevie chills it down with "Dreams."

3. Tusk: "Over and Over" is great in an oddball way, but I think "Walk a Thin Line" would be an equally effective oddball choice. It is probably the most representative of the "Tusk" sound and it has the same dreamy, morning-after-the-party mood as "Over and Over." And one could say that the band itself was walking a thin line after all of the turmoil of the previous two years.

4. Mirage: "Eyes of the World." It's rockin'; what more can I say.

5. Tango in the Night: "Tango in the Night." It is dark and epic- a haunting opener.

6. Behind the Mask: "Skies the Limit"- perfect as-is, if not grammatically incorrect!

7. Say You Will: "Say You Will." The lady has never opened an FM album, so it's long overdue. And it is the title track after all.
